Text

All meetings of the board, including the organization's meeting provided for in §§ 69-6-106 - 69-6-110, are open to the public, and any landowner, landowner's agent or attorney, is entitled to attend and to be heard.

Legislative History

Acts 1955, ch. 112, § 9; T.C.A., § 70-1814; T.C.A. § 69-7-114.
